Jeanine Allignet is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Molecular Biology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Jeanine Allignet has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Infectious Diseases, 16 papers in Molecular Biology and 7 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Jeanine Allignet’s work include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(22 papers), Biochemical and Structural Characterization (8 papers) and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(8 papers). Jeanine Allignet is often cited by papers focused on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(22 papers), Biochemical and Structural Characterization (8 papers) and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(8 papers). Jeanine Allignet collaborates with scholars based in France, Algeria and United Kingdom. Jeanine Allignet's co-authors include Névine El Solh, Sylvie Aubert, Jacques‐Olivier Galdbart, Julien Haroche, Hui‐Shan Tung, Cécilia Rydèn, Anne Morvan, K. G. H. Dyke, Nadia Liassine and Catherine Simenel and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Microbiology, The Journal of Infectious Diseases and Antimicrobial Agents and Chemotherapy.
